I see that with jAlbum version 39.3 I am asked for account information when I launch the program, which never happened before. I did create an account using my registration info, but I didn't sign up for any storage or extend my support subscription. Just wondering if there is any cost just for having an account.. Thank you.

There is a charge only for a license with storage, or for updates beyond the first year for a license alone. There is no charge for simply having a username.
